A Rust implementation of the AUTOSAR E2E (End-to-End) Protection Protocol.
## Overview
This library implements the AUTOSAR E2E protection mechanism which provides end-to-end data protection for safety-critical automotive communication systems. The E2E protection helps detect:
- **Data Corruption**: Through CRC checksums
- **Message Loss/Duplication**: Through sequence counters
- **Incorrect Addressing**: Through Data ID verification
## Features
- **Profile 11** implementation (variants 11A and 11C)
- **Profile 22** implementation
- **Profile 4** implementation
- **Profile 5** implementation
- **Profile 6** implementation
- **Profile 7** implementation
- **Profile 8** implementation
- Support for Protect, Check operations
- Comprehensive documentation and tests
- Configurable parameters per AUTOSAR specification

## Usage
### Basic Example
```rust
use autosar_e2e::{E2EProfile, E2EResult, E2EStatus};
use autosar_e2e::profile11::{Profile11, Profile11Config, Profile11Variant};
fn main() -> E2EResult<()> {
// Configure Profile 11
let config = Profile11Config {
mode: Profile11IdMode::Nibble,
data_id : 0x123,
max_delta_counter: 1,
..Default::default()
};
// Create sender and receiver instances
let mut sender = Profile11::new(config.clone());
let mut receiver = Profile11::new(config);
// Prepare data to send
let mut data = vec![0x00, 0x00, 0x12, 0x34, 0x56, 0x78, 0x9A, 0xBC]; // [CRC, counter, user data ..]
// Add E2E protection
sender.protect(&mut data)?;
println!("Protected data: {:02X?}", data);
// Simulate transmission...
// Verify E2E protection at receiver
match receiver.check(&data)? {
E2EStatus::Ok => println!("Data integrity verified!"),
E2EStatus::CrcError => println!("CRC error detected!"),
E2EStatus::DataIdError => println!("Data ID mismatch!"),
_ => println!("Counter sequence error!"),
}
Ok(())
}
```
## Architecture
The library follows a trait-based design for extensibility:
```rust
pub trait E2EProfile {
type Config;
fn new(config: Self::Config) -> Self;
fn protect(&mut self, data: &mut Vec<u8>) -> E2EResult<()>;
fn check(&mut self, data: &[u8]) -> E2EResult<E2EStatus>;
}
```
This design allows for easy addition of other E2E profiles in the future.

## Safety and Correctness
- All CRC calculations use the standard `crc` crate with AUTOSAR polynomial
- Counter wrap-around is handled correctly
- Comprehensive test coverage including edge cases
- No unsafe code
